From a technical perspective, NOEM is trading near the midpoint of its established support and resistance levels. Support at $9.91 has held firm in recent sessions, providing a floor that has prevented further downside. Resistance at $10.95 represents a key ceiling that the stock has struggled to break above. The current price of $10.43 places the stock roughly 5% above support and about 5% below resistance, offering a balanced risk/reward profile for short-term traders. Momentum indicators suggest a neutral stance, with the relative strength index (RSI) likely in the mid-40s to low-50s range, indicating neither overbought nor oversold conditions. The stock’s price action over the past few days has formed a series of small candlesticks with narrow ranges, consistent with a consolidation phase. Volume has been steady, though not spiking, confirming the absence of strong buying or selling pressure. Moving averages—if calculated over a short-term period—would likely be converging, further underscoring the indecisive sentiment. A sustained move above $10.95 would signal a breakout potential, while a break below $9.91 could expose the stock to further downside. Until then, the range-bound behavior may persist. Looking ahead, NOEM’s trajectory could be influenced by several factors. If the stock manages to hold above $9.91 and build momentum, it might attempt to challenge the resistance at $10.95. A successful breakout above that level could open the door to further upside, potentially toward the next psychological barrier near $11.50. Conversely, a breakdown below support could lead to a test of lower levels, possibly around $9.50, depending on broader market conditions or company-specific news. Key events to watch include any announcements regarding CO2 capture projects, partnerships, or financing rounds. Additionally, sector-wide movements in clean energy stocks and shifts in carbon pricing policies may also sway investor sentiment. Volume should be monitored for confirmation of any trend change; a surge in volume accompanying a move above resistance or below support would lend greater credibility to the breakout or breakdown.
